Occupancy sensing light switches help save energy in buildings by automatically turning off lights when a room is unoccupied, reducing unnecessary electricity usage.
Occupancy light switches help conserve energy and improve convenience in buildings by automatically turning off lights when a room is unoccupied. This reduces unnecessary energy consumption and lowers electricity bills. Additionally, the convenience of not having to manually turn lights on and off can save time and make it easier for occupants to use the space efficiently.

One strategy to improve network efficiency by eliminating hubs is to use switches instead. Switches can help direct data traffic more efficiently by creating direct connections between devices, reducing the need for data to pass through a central hub. This can help improve network performance and reduce congestion. Additionally, implementing a hierarchical network design with multiple layers can also help distribute traffic more evenly and improve overall network efficiency.
